Recall 23V566000: Fuel System, Gasoline

Reported Aug 10, 2023Toyota Motor Engineering & Manufacturing1 catalog make

Component recorded by NHTSA

Fuel System, Gasoline › Delivery › Hoses, Lines / Piping, And Fittings

Campaign summary

Toyota Motor Engineering & Manufacturing (Toyota) is recalling certain 2022-2023 Tundra and Tundra Hybrid vehicles. The plastic fuel tube routed near metallic brake lines may chafe against the brake lines and become damaged, possibly resulting in a fuel leak.

Consequence

A fuel leak in the presence of an ignition source can increase the risk of a fire.

Remedy in the source record

Dealers will install protective materials and a clamp on the fuel tube, free of charge. Owner letters were mailed November 6, 2024. Owners may contact Toyota's customer service at 1-800-331-4331. Toyota's numbers for this recall are 23TB09/23TA09.
